### Step 5: Partition events table by month

Downtime window: 20 min. Run the partition script against the Fennick cluster only after the replication check passes. Script creates monthly partitions back to January, attaches them, then swaps the parent. Do not cancel mid-swap — recovery is manual and ugly. Verify row counts match the pre-flight snapshot before re-enabling writes. Alert thresholds stay muted for 30 min post-swap. Run all of the above against the target database using the connection below.

database URL for hawip-kagap: redis://rusok_svc:bMCaqek7MRWIOJ@db-8501.zarqeltech.corp:5432/sileth

**Alert: Gateway rate limiting triggered (Perchline API)**

The internal Perchline gateway is shedding requests from one or more upstream services. Check the throttle dashboard for the offending client ID, then confirm whether the quota or the traffic is wrong. Do not raise limits without sign-off. If unclear, the gateway team's on-call contact is below.

escalation mailbox, kagef-kawef: frador_zorix@tolvaqlabs.internal

## Mail Room Relocation

The mail room at Ashdowne Place has moved from the ground floor to Level 1, beside the copy centre. Reception staff should redirect couriers to the Level 1 goods lift. Post trolleys are stored inside the new room, which stays locked outside delivery windows. The door keypad accepts the code below.

turnstile pass: bdg-YEOZLM-79341408

Subject: Budget request, Halloway Division.

Requested: uplift for the Merrivane tooling upgrade and two analyst hires. Position: capex justified; opex partially deferred to next half. Payback modelled at under three years assuming current throughput at the Drayfield plant. Contingency capped at eight percent. Approval recommended with conditions: quarterly spend reporting and a stage-gate review after phase one. Unspent allocation reverts to central pool. Decision required at the next steering meeting. Strategic context is appended below.

confidential, bawig-bafog: Only 30 of the 496 pilot accounts renewed Lammir, so a churn review is set for May 8. Kelionax Systems is in early talks to buy Noririx Foods for about $76.9 million.